Understanding Prelisting Inspections

First, let’s clarify what exactly a prelisting inspection entails. Unlike a traditional home inspection, which is typically conducted after a buyer makes an offer on the property, a prelisting inspection is initiated by the seller before listing their home on the market. The goal is to identify any potential issues or defects that could impact the sale process and address them proactively. Let’s discuss how this positively impacts you as a seller.

Price Your Home Strategically

Armed with the insights from a prelisting inspection, sellers can price their home more accurately and strategically. By addressing any issues upfront, you can justify your asking price and avoid the need for last-minute negotiations or concessions based on findings from the buyer’s inspection. Additionally, a well-maintained home with documented inspection reports may command a higher selling price and attract more serious buyers who are willing to pay a premium for peace of mind.

Minimize Delays and Surprises

One of the most significant advantages of a prelisting inspection is its ability to minimize delays and surprises during the selling process. By identifying and addressing potential issues early on, you can avoid last-minute repair requests or renegotiations that can derail a sale or prolong the closing timeline. This proactive approach not only streamlines the transaction but also reduces stress and uncertainty for both parties involved.

Negotiate from a Position of Strength

When you have a prelisting inspection report in hand, you’re in a stronger negotiating position with potential buyers. Instead of reacting to issues discovered during the buyer’s inspection, you can proactively address them or adjust your asking price accordingly. This puts you in control of the negotiation process and can result in a more favorable outcome for you as the seller.
